| Description: |
| How to rename all files(use number as filename) by multiplying each number in filename by 3? |
| Input Sample: |
| 13.jpg 123.jpg 25.jpg |
| Output Sample: |
| 39.jpg 369.jpg 75.jpg |
| Answer: |
| Hint: You need to Download and install "Replace Pioneer" on windows platform to finish following steps. |
| 1. open "Tools->Batch Runner" window 2. drag multiple jpg files from windows to "Batch Runner" window 3. check option of "set output filename", change the following entry to: 4. check the preview of output file column, and click "File Rename" button. |
